Introduction to Internet of Things Using Raspberry Pi
Video: .mp4 (1280x720, 30 fps(r)) | Audio: aac, 44100 Hz, 2ch | Size: 1.04 GB
Genre: eLearning Video | Duration: 19 lectures (1 hour, 51 mins) | Language: English
Understand the Concepts of Internet of Things & Learn how to Build your own real time IoT Projects using Raspberry PI.

What you'll learn

    This course will clear the concepts about IoT. Students will learn about IoT Enabled Dev Boards, Sensors, Communitcations Standards, Protocols & IoT Cloud. and Other Sections will Cover the Raspberry PI, Taking data from Sensors & sending data to IoT Clouds.

Requirements

    Basic Programming and Electronics Knowledge.

Description

This course is about Internet of Things Using Raspberry PI Which will Cover the Concepts of IoT and Paracticle Implementation of IoT Prototypes, follow the below details for more information about course.

IoT Section:

    Introduction to IoT

    IoT Architecture

    Sensors & Modules

    IoT Development Boards,

    Communication Protocols & Connectivity Methods

    IoT Clouds

    Real Time IoT Examples

    Real Demo of IoT Prototype

    IoT Related Communities.

Raspberry PI Section:

    Introduction To Raspberry PI

    Different types of Raspberry PI boards

    Physical Overview of Raspberry PI boards

    OS Supported By Raspberry PI & Installation of Noobs

    Final Setup of Raspberry PI for Parcticle Usage

    Raspberry PI Desktop Overview

    How to Install Software Via Command Line+ Installing VNC Server+ SSH + Apach

    Linux Basic Commands related to File System

    Raspberry PI Linux Nano Editor

    Raspberry PI Introduction to Python

Future Sections:

In Future i will cover the interaction of Raspberry PI with Different types of sensors & Modules and uploading their data to IoT Cloud.

Course is Designed For Beginners who don't know what is Internet of Things and want to get started their research or profession in IoT.

Who this course is for:

    This course is designed for Beginners Who are intrested to learn about Internet of Things using Raspberry PI.
